Oceanography Periodicals.. 11 Reprinted from YEARBOOK OF SCIENCE AND TECHNOLOGY, McGraw-Hill, New York Astrobleme The search for astroblemes, ancient meteorite- impact scars on the Earth, has intensified in re- cent years. Interest is keen because the Moon is presumably covered with such scars, and several large Quaternary meteorite craters have been found on the Earth's surface.
